Federalism in India is modified by principle of Unity in Diversity, as Unity is to prevail above diversity.

1. The Constitution of India provides for division of Legislative and Executive powers between the Union and the States through:

a) The Union List : Parliament of India alone can make laws on subjects included in this List

b) The State List : States alone can make laws on subjects included in this List

c) Concurrent List: Both, the Parliament and State Assemblies can make laws on subjects in this List, but Union Law will prevail after being adopted by the State Assemblies.

About States / UT / NCR 1. 29 States + 6 Union Territories (UTs) + 1 National Capital Region of Delhi. = 36

2. No elections are held in UT, as they are administered by the Centre, through an Administrator.

Exceptions are (1) Delhi (2) Pondicherry , that have Legislative Assemblies.

Delhi Assembly has 70 seats and Pondicherry Assembly has 30 seats.

3. States created on basis of geography, language, culture and ethnicity.

Each State Constituency elects one Member of Legislative Assembly (MLA)

• Those who stand for elections to the State Assembly, are members of a Political Party, or they are Private candidates.

• If a majority of the MLA elected, belong to one Party, the leader of that Party becomes the Chief Minister.

• The Chief Minister selects a few MLAs to be Ministers in his Cabinet.

How many State Assemblies in India?

• The Constitution of India declares India to be a Federation of States. India has a total of 29 States, and each State has its own Legislative Assembly + NCR Delhi and UT Puducherry.

• These are located in the capital of each State

• The number of members in each State Assembly differs from State to State, because the population of each is different.

• Maximum limit for MLAs is 500, and Minimum is 40. Uttar Pradesh has 403, Goa has 40. Sikkim is an exception and has 32 members.

Functioning of the MLA in a State Assembly

• An MLA has to be present in the Assemblyduring all sittings.

• She / He has to follow the Rules to askquestions, and raise important issues duringZero hour.

• She/ He has to participate in debates andprepare for it.

• If nominated to one of Standing Committees ora Select Committee, he has to attend theCommittee Meetings and give his views /suggestions on the matter under consideration.

MLA continued• If the MLA, is also a Minister in the State Cabinet, he

heads the State Department allocated to him.

• For this function, he has to attend and participate inthe meetings of the Cabinet.

• He has to finally approve all papers of hisDepartment , that are to be placed before the StateCabinet.

• He has to defend his own decisions as a minister,during the debates on his Department in the StateAssembly.

• He has to speak to the Press on matters of hisdepartment.

Functioning of a State Government Department

• A State Government Department is headed by the Minister –in-charge

• It has a Principal Secretary and other senior officers.

• They formulate draft legislative bills for introduction in the State Assembly, as and when required

• They formulate the budget and implement the Central and State Government schemes of the department.
